Hibiscus Tea Lower Blood Pressure?

Hibiscus tea has gained popularity in recent years for its potential health benefits, particularly regarding blood pressure. Studies have shown that hibiscus tea may remarkably reduce blood pressure in both average individuals and those with moderate hypertension. However, it's important to note that more in-depth research is needed to completely understand the long-term effects of hibiscus tea on blood pressure.

It's always best to consult your doctor before making any major changes to your diet or medical regimen, especially if you have pre-existing physical conditions.

Pros and Hibiscus Tea

Hibiscus tea has become increasingly popular for its tangy flavor and potential health benefits. This beverage is made from the check here petals of the hibiscus flower, a warm-climate plant native to Africa.

One of the primary benefits of hibiscus tea is its abundant content of antioxidants. These compounds help guard your system from damage caused by free radicals, which are linked to acute diseases. Hibiscus tea has also been shown to reduce blood pressure and cholesterol levels, making it a cardioprotective choice.

However, hibiscus tea is not without its possible drawbacks. It can affect with certain medications, such as those for blood pressure and diabetes. Additionally, consuming large amounts of hibiscus tea can lead to unpleasant symptoms like dizziness. It's always best to speak to your doctor before making any significant changes to your diet, especially if you have any underlying health conditions.
